You may be able to check the login status of your contacts in Menu >
Push to talk > Contacts list. This service depends on your service provider
and is only available for subscribed contacts. To subscribe a contact, select
Options > Subscribe contact, or if one or more contacts are already marked,
Subscribe marked.

Make a channel call

To make a call to a channel, select Channel list in the PTT menu, scroll
to the desired channel, and press and hold the PTT (volume up) key.
Make a one-to-one call
To start a one-to-one call from the list of contacts to which you have
added the PTT address, select Contacts > Names or Menu > Push to talk >
Contacts list. Scroll to a contact, and press and hold the PTT key.
To start a one-to-one call from the list of PTT channels, select Channel list,
scroll to the desired channel, and select Members. Scroll to the desired
contact, and press and hold the PTT key.
To start a one-to-one call from the list of callback requests you have
received, select Callback inbox. Scroll to the desired nickname, and press
and hold the PTT key.
